We will gather at our meeting point to visit the city's most important Christian church. On our St. Mark's Basilica Guided Tour, you will take a look at the spiritual and artistic history of the city. You will take a close look at this five-domed church, originally built in 828 and rebuilt in 975 by architects and workers from Constantinople to house the relics of St. Mark, the city's patron saint. As you go along the tour, the guide will tell you about the legends and anecdotes reflected in the countless Biblical scenes painted on the walls. Also, you will have the chance to get a unique look at Venice with a panoramic view of St. Mark's Square. You will also visit St. Mark's Museum where you will see a collection of objects from the basilica and also the Horses of St. Mark, a set of four bronze horse statues that originally resembled a quadriga and are known to have been displayed at the entrance to the Hippodrome of Constantinople.
